Windshield is a very important part of a vehicle. The cops can catch you for having a cracked windshield. Various kinds of windshield cracks can develop depending on factors like weather conditions, road conditions, how you care for your vehicle and your driving habits. Majority of these cracks come from stones or debris lodged in the tires which end up hitting the windshield and thereby producing cracks.
We often see a lot of people on the road driving around with broken or cracked windshield/windows. There are also instances of people going for a cheaper fix for the problem using tapes, adhesives or even tarps! This might seem cost effective but comes at the larger cost of safety.
